  • Reverse
    The center of the reverse is occupied by the coat of arms of the Russian Empire — a double-headed eagle, both heads of which bear crowns. A third, larger crown is positioned above and between the eagle's heads. On the eagle's breast is the coat of arms of Moscow — a shield depicting St. George the Victorious on horseback, slaying a serpent with a long spear. In its right talon the eagle holds a scepter, and in its left an orb. Around the eagle is the text: VSIEROSISKII SAMODERZHETS 1714
  • Obverse
    The center of the obverse is occupied by the right-facing profile of Peter I, crowned with a laurel wreath. Around the portrait is the text: TSAR PETR ALEKSIEVICH. Under the portrait — the letter "Z".
